The "Tree of Life" has become a fixture in the synagogue world. Beautifully crafted in a variety of media. They offer dramatic, symbolic opportunities for members to publicly celebrate joyous lifecycle events.
A carved custom oak base displays Methodist Hospital's carved logo. Contributors are acknowledged on 500 – 1 ½" x 4" brass leaves which are mounted on multi- elevational Plexiglas islands.
This Tree of Life base and branches are carved mahogany and form the foundation for 300 – 2" x 4" brass leaves. This tree must be mounted on a paneled or wood backed wall.
The base, fabricated from multiple layers of angled mahogany, anchors this 250 – 2" x 4" leaf design. Mahogany branches are dispersed through the Plexiglas mounted brass leaves which curvre their way around and above the door frame to attach with the central 470 tree.
A three dimensional, hand-carved, double tree base roots out over a slight knoll in the corner of the room as the branches spread to the adjacent walls on either side. The leaves of satin brass, aluminum and copper hang from the branches as well as from the walls. Dedication plaques are mounted to each of the bases.

175- Brass, aluminum and copper leaves in 2 sizes recognize 6 donor levels. The hand carved oak base features the organization's logo. Individual brass letters title the wall.

Tree of Life accommodating 300 - 2” x 4” satin brass leaves mounted on 3/8” thick clear Plexiglas leaves mounted directly to your wall in a scatter leaf effect. 14 brass plates and bronze stones and doves.
This modern Donor Tree accommodates 500 - 1 ½" x 4" aluminum leaves mounted directly to the clients' vinyl covered wood wall. The black anodized branches and rocks make an outstanding setting for large donor recognition.
